Picture taken from west (''Dragvik'') towards Bogen. The mountains gave some protection from British bombers.]] The Evenes Church was the first church in Ofoten, built about the year 1250. The original church and a subsequent church has been lost in fires; the present church is a wooden church (built in 1800) inspired by Danish [[Biedermeier]] mansion building style. Some relics from the original churches remain in the church today, most notably a stone [[baptismal font]] from the 13th century. Liland used to be the commercial centre of the entire Ofotfjord area right up until the emergence of Narvik as a commerce/industry centre in the early 20th century. During World War II, the Germans found the wide and fairly deep Bogen bay, with its mostly hard rock bottom well suited for anchoring, to be perfect for a naval base. Narvik is only {{convert|10|nmi|km}} to the east (further into the fjord). The German battleship [[German battleship Tirpitz|''Tirpitz'']] and cruiser [[German cruiser Admiral Hipper|''Admiral Hipper'']] were stationed in Bogen during part of the war (8 July – 23 October 1942, returned 11 March 1943). The battleships [[German battleship Scharnhorst|''Scharnhorst'']] and [[German pocket battleship Deutschland|''Lützow'']] were based in Bogen for a shorter time. Additionally, several [[destroyer]]s and [[submarine]]s used Bogen as a base for shorter periods. Thus, this bay was one of Germany's most powerful naval bases during parts of the war and constituted a very real threat to [[Allies of World War II|Allied]] [[Arctic Convoys]]. The Allies had an obvious need for intelligence about these powerful German warships, and the British provided a radio set to the local resistance group. This radio was set up at Liland, 9 km west of Bogen, and codenamed ''Lyra''. [[File:Terje Wold.jpg|thumb|90px|Terje Wold, c.1935]]
